Profile Information

Who I am:
As aspiring author from Louisville, Kentucky. I have loved to read and write as far back as I can remember, and I've been doing both for just as long. However, it took the dedication I saw in my fiance via his grueling nights slaving over PhD-level materials for me to understand that my beloved outlet deserved no less effort. So, here I am with two published works out in the world for all to see and more on the way.
